Eubaculites simplex

Cephalopoda - Ammonitida - Baculitidae

Taxonomy
Baculites vagina simplex was named by Kossmat (1895) [DISTRIBUTION: Maastrichtian; South Africa; India, Western Australia.]. It is not a trace fossil.

It was recombined as Giralites simplex by Brunnschweiler (1966); it was recombined as Eubaculites simplex by Henderson et al. (1992) and Klinger and Kennedy (1993).
